A meticulously crafted pile is the cornerstone of successful oak seasoning. This configuration isn't just about dumping logs together; it's a calculated process that harnesses nature's power to cure your timber effectively. The goal is to enhance airflow, ensuring each log gets the exposure it needs to shed moisture gradually.
A well-built pile should be raised off the surface, ideally on skids. This elevated position promotes air circulation underneath and prevents direct contact with the earth, which can lead to rot and moisture absorption. Remember, the goal is a ventilated pile that allows for consistent airflow throughout.

Maximizing Airflow: The Importance of Gaps in Firewood Piles
Proper airflow is vital for a successful and optimal firewood burn. A well-structured pile allows air to flow freely, which helps to start wood more readily and promotes complete combustion. Introducing gaps between logs is a key factor in attaining this airflow.
These gaps enable the passage of oxygen, which is essential for fire to burn. Without sufficient airflow, wood will smolder instead of burning brightly, resulting in less heat output and more smoke.
Separating logs by a few inches creates channels for air to travel through the pile. Consider placing your firewood in a way that optimizes these gaps, such as using an open structure rather than tightly compressed logs.
Sunlight and Air: Essential Elements for Natural Wood Seasoning
Natural wood seasoning needs sunlight and air to effectively dry lumber. The warmth of the sun promotes the evaporation process within the wood, while ample airflow moves moisture away from the surface. This drying method strengthens the wood's durability and resistance to warping or cracking over time. Proper seasoning is a crucial step before using lumber for various projects, ensuring long-lasting durability.

Preventing Toppling, Ensuring Flow: The Balancing Act of Firewood Piling
Stacking firewood skillfully is more than just tossing logs into a heap. It's a delicate dance of stability that ensures a neat, sturdy pile ready to fuel your stove. A well-built stack avoids toppling, keeps the wood dry from the elements, and enables easy access for grabbing get more info kindling or logs when you need them.
- Start with a level base: A firm foundation is crucial to averting instability in your firewood pile.
- Alternate wood sizes for maximum support: Larger logs on the bottom provide a solid base, while smaller pieces fit above them.
- Maintain your pile: Regularly check your stack for any signs of toppling or dampness, and make adjustments as needed.
